Here's a bunch of info and dimensions about GM/Chevy manual transmissions.
T5 vs T56 vs NV3500 2wd
SM465 vs NV4500 vs ZF6 4wd
Update: shifter position matches on all my full-size truck transmissions. However, most SM465s had the shifter a couple inches further forward. Mine is the GMT400 style 88-91 with the aluminum top plate.
Info on the bell housings, input shafts, output shafts, clutch and flywheel combinations, release bearings, slave cylinders
4spd vs 5spd vs 6spd
How to make an old v6 or SBC or BBC transmission fit an LS engine LR4 LM7 LQ4 LQ9

@GEARHEADdezign
@GEARHEADdezign Жыл бұрын
The bell housing pattern is fine, but it's the flywheel that's the issue. I think the t5 bell is set up for smaller 153 tooth flywheel, where LS needs the bigger 168 tooth style. BBC always came with the 168, but some SBC trucks etc did get the 168 also. So try out the c20 one. Use a 2002 4.8 flywheel and a 2002 Camaro clutch. If the c20 bell doesn't fit, grab a BBC bell.

@GEARHEADdezign
@GEARHEADdezign 4 ай бұрын
Size-wise they're basically identical. But the nv4500 only came in the full size truck config with the shifter further forward...like 6-8". And they all will have 32 spline 6 bolt transfer case, not the 27 5 bolt like s10
